Seth, who has knowledge of Artificial Intelligence and is the CEO of a startup, had killed his child very cleverly.

He did not use his hands to kill his son but instead placed a pillow on his mouth or pressed it with a cloth, which resulted in his death.

This has been revealed in the post mortem report of Soochana Seth’s 4 year old innocent child. Dr. Kumar Naik, who conducted the post-mortem, said, ‘The child died of suffocation.

For this, cloth or pillow was used. Due to this, the child suffocated and died. It does not appear that hands were used to strangle him.

He said that it seems clear that a pillow or some cloth was used for the murder. Several hours had passed since the death, so the child’s body had also started becoming stiff. Naik said that the murder was done in such a way that the child did not get time to struggle nor did he shed blood.

That is, without shedding the child’s blood, his mother put him to death. Not only this, the investigation conducted so far has also revealed that after killing her son, Soochna Seth was trying to commit suicide. For this he tried to cut his hand with some sharp object, but later changed his mind.

The blood found in the hotel room was his. Which the police initially thought belonged to his son. On January 6, Suchana Seth had reached Goa on the pretext of a holiday.

Here he booked a room in Candolim, North Goa. Police say that it was here that he probably murdered his son on the night of 7-8 January.

Then she killed it, put it in the bag and left the hotel at 1 am the next day i.e. on January 9. He had taken a taxi from Goa to Bangalore and rejected the hotel staff’s suggestion of a flight. Then during cleaning, when blood was found in the room, the hotel staff informed the police.

She was cutting her wrist with scissors, then changed her mind.

Dr. Naik said that it could not be told what time the child was murdered, but by the time he was caught, 36 hours had passed.

Quoting the police, they wrote in their report, ‘No weapon used in the murder has been found. He even tried to cut his wrist with scissors.

The blood sample present in the room has been taken and its DNA will be tested. According to the information received so far, Soochana Seth was married to her husband Venkat Raman in 2010.

Suchana is of Bengali origin, while Venkat Raman is from Kerala. Both of them had a son in 2019, but the conflict started from 2020 itself.
